U.S. officials are considering a Russian proposal to forge a new bilateral agreement designed to prevent dangerous submarine incidents at sea, an arrangement that would build upon a 1972 pact that covers surface ships but not submarines, a Navy spokeswoman told InsideDefense.com . Yesterday, the spokeswoman, Lt. Jensin Sommer, told InsideDefense.com that the Navy had declined the proposal, but the Navy now concedes that information was erroneous.
